Q: Is 5,552,716 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 5,552,716 is not a prime number.

Why is 5,552,716 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 5552716 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 13 26 52 106,783 213,566 427,132 1,388,179 2,776,358 and 5,552,716, with no remainder.

Since 5,552,716 cannot be divided by just 1 and 5,552,716, it is not a prime number.
